A mediveal silver halfpenny of short cross type dating c.1180-1247, mint: London (not further defined). The coin is unusual with the reverse design appearing on both sides of the coin, probably as a result of the coin spinning in between the die and being struck twice.

A medieval silver cut halfpenny of John (1199-1216) or Henry III (1216-1272), short cross class 6a2-6c3 (probably), dating c.1209-17; mint: London, moneyer: Abel. Ref: North 1994: 221-2; Wren 1992. Obverse: forward facing crowned head or bust, with sceptre. The obverse legend starts at 11 o'clock and reads hEN[RICVS RE]/X/. The reverse shows a voided short cross with quatrefoil in each angle. Reverse legend reads [AB]EL.ON.LV[...]. Die axis is 7 or 8 o'clock. Weight is 0.59g, diameter is 18.5mm, thickness is 0.7mm. The moneyer Abel is listed as a London moneyer for classes 5c-7a…
